Movement Song is a haunting international drama-documentary that explores grief, memory, and unexpected connection through the lens of surreal dreams and literary introspection. Directed by Mayıs Rukel, this unique film from the Netherlands, France, and Spain promises to be one of the most intriguing releases of early 2026.
The Story Behind Movement Song
In the wake of a devastating breakup, Noa, an Amsterdam-based researcher, finds herself adrift in the fog of heartbreak and mourning. Her nights are consumed by vivid, enigmatic dreams: encounters with her former lover Anna along the windswept dunes of the Dutch coastline, and the haunting image of a mysterious glass hammer. Driven by curiosity and a desperate need to understand her subconscious, Noa embarks on an introspective journey to decode the symbolism of this cryptic object. Along the way, she meets Saffron, a kindred spirit equally passionate about literature, poetry, and theoretical exploration. What unfolds is a meditation on loss, artistic collaboration, and the transformative power of human connection.

Full Cast and Crew
This compelling drama features an international ensemble cast including Victoria McKenzie, Jill Hutchinson, Sabrina Miller, Jules Davis-Dufayard, and Anna Raiola. The film is written and directed by Mayıs Rukel, with production through Rukel Film.
Technical Details
- Genre: Drama, Documentary
- Runtime: 96 minutes
- Director & Screenplay: Mayıs Rukel
- Production Company: Rukel Film
- Countries: Netherlands, France, Spain
